Section 31-22-15 - Exemption from execution

Ask AI about this
No reparation payable under the Crime Victims Reparation Act shall be, prior to its actual receipt by the victim or dependents entitled thereto or their legal representatives, assignable or subject to garnishment, execution, attachment or other process whatsoever, including process to satisfy an order or judgment for support or alimony. History: Laws 1981, ch. 325, § 15. ANNOTATIONSCross references. — For rules governing garnishment and writs of execution in the district, magistrate, and metropolitan courts, see Rules 1-065.1, 2-801, and 3-801 NMRA, respectively. For form for claim of exemptions on executions, see Rule 4-803 NMRA. For form for order on claim of exemption and order to pay in execution proceedings, see Rule 4-804 NMRA. For form for application for writ of garnishment and affidavit, see Rule 4-805 NMRA. For form for notice of right to claim exemptions from execution, see Rule 4-808A NMRA. For form for claim of exemption from garnishment, see Rule 4-809 NMRA.
